  • Adam Silver's Lining Playbook: NBA Tanking, Expansion & the League’s Future
    Feb 17 2026
    The NBA is at a turning point — and Commissioner Adam Silver knows it.

    In this episode of The Baseline NBA Podcast, we break down Adam Silver’s latest press conference and what it means for the future of the NBA, including the league’s growing tanking problem, potential draft reform, expansion plans, and global growth.

    Silver addressed the NBA tanking crisis directly, acknowledging the draft lottery system may not be working and signaling possible reform. We discuss the impact on competitive balance, fan trust, and the 2026 Tankathon race — plus how expansion decisions in 2026, Seattle and Las Vegas momentum, and the NBA’s long-term push into Europe could reshape the league.

    We also react to NBA All-Star Weekend, Anthony Edwards’ MVP performance, Damian Lillard’s Three-Point Contest win, and whether the new format worked. Finally, we examine post-All-Star storylines including James Harden in Cleveland, Jayson Tatum’s return to Boston, and sleeper teams emerging in both conferences.

  • Buzz City Rising: Are the Hornets for Real?
    Feb 11 2026
    Buzz City is alive. The Charlotte Hornets have ripped off their first nine-game winning streak since 1999 and now sit just one win away from tying the franchise record set in 1997-98. In just three weeks, they’ve gone from the bottom of the Eastern Conference to the 10th seed at 25-28 — completely flipping their season. So what changed? We break down the Hornets’ stunning surge, powered by a true “committee” approach:
    • Brandon Miller emerging as the offensive engine, leading the team in scoring in 6 of 9 games
    • Miles Bridges stepping into the closer role
    • Kon Knueppel catching fire from deep, already top-3 in the NBA in made three-pointers
    • LaMelo Ball orchestrating as the floor general, averaging nearly 19 PPG and 9 APG
    But this run isn’t just about offense. Charlotte owns the #3 Net Rating in the NBA over this stretch, with a top-5 Defensive Rating and a dominant +13 point differential. Moussa Diabaté has turned into a double-double force, controlling the glass with monster rebounding performances. Is this sustainable? Or is this a Play-In mirage?
